Foros del Web » Creando para Internet » Diseño web »

ayuda con un recordset

Estas en el tema de ayuda con un recordset en el foro de Diseño web en Foros del Web. Buenos dias, Tengo el siguiente codigo: strsql.append(" SELECT "); strsql.append(" * "); strsql.append(" FROM TAplicaciones "); strsql.append(" ORDER BY NombreAplicacion "); Statement s=cn.createStatement(ResultSet.TYPE_SCROLL_INSENSI TIVE,ResultSet.CONCUR_READ_ONLY); try{ ...
  #1 (permalink)  
Antiguo 13/03/2002, 07:27
 
Fecha de Ingreso: enero-2002
Mensajes: 21
Antigüedad: 22 años, 10 meses
Puntos: 0
ayuda con un recordset

Buenos dias,

Tengo el siguiente codigo:

strsql.append(" SELECT ");
strsql.append(" * ");
strsql.append(" FROM TAplicaciones ");
strsql.append(" ORDER BY NombreAplicacion ");

Statement s=cn.createStatement(ResultSet.TYPE_SCROLL_INSENSI TIVE,ResultSet.CONCUR_READ_ONLY);
try{
ResultSet rs = s.executeQuery(strsql.toString());

.
.
.

el orden de los campos de la tabla son: id, nombre, tamano, ruta

Todo funciona correctamente si imprimo los campos en este orden, pero si altero el orden, es decir imprimo la ruta anes que lo demas falla.

¿por que pasa esto?
  #2 (permalink)  
Antiguo 13/03/2002, 15:59
Avatar de hugo777  
Fecha de Ingreso: enero-2002
Ubicación: Lima, Perú
Mensajes: 757
Antigüedad: 22 años, 10 meses
Puntos: 1
Re: ayuda con un recordset

No se ve nada extraño en el código que has publicado, te pediría que publiques el resto del código en donde exactamente accesas a los campos y ahi analizemos cual es el problema.

Pero no debería haber problemas, con lo que tu dices, en todo caso si tu accesas una vez al registro del ResultSet, este ya no puede ser accesado otra vez.

Saludos,

H@C..
  #3 (permalink)  
Antiguo 14/03/2002, 04:31
 
Fecha de Ingreso: enero-2002
Mensajes: 21
Antigüedad: 22 años, 10 meses
Puntos: 0
Re: ayuda con un recordset

gracias por contestar,

lo he solucionado cambiando el * de la sentencia sql por el nombre de cada campo por orden de acceso.

un saludo y gracias
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:31.